A tool for sorting open Renovate pull requests. Renovate is a service that opens pull requests to update project dependencies.

In plain words
What is it for?
Use it to review open Renovate pull requests across repositories and choose an action for each one.
Why use it?
It helps decide which dependency-update pull requests should be merged, closed, or postponed using the current GitHub status.

Grade A, and why

renovate-triage scanned grade A with 0 findings against 26 rules in 11 categories — prompt injection, anti-refusal, data exfiltration, privilege escalation, supply chain, agent snooping, system-prompt leakage, SSRF and excessive agency — measured 12d ago.

A static scan of the body, not an audit. Every finding is printed with the line that produced it so you can judge whether it matters here. A mod is markdown that instructs an agent; that is exactly why what it instructs is worth reading.

Nothing flagged

None of the 26 patterns this scan looks for appear in this file: no shell pipes, no recursive deletes, no credential paths, no hidden text, no instruction-override or anti-refusal phrasing, no agent-config snooping. That is not a guarantee, it is the absence of the things that are checkable.
